An Enterprise AI Engineer spends their time optimizing model serving frameworks. They utilize tools like vLLM, TensorRT-LLM, and Ray Serve to squeeze maximum throughput out of expensive GPU clusters. They implement robust semantic caching (using Redis or specialized vector databases) to ensure that repeated queries bypass the LLM entirely, saving thousands of dollars in compute costs per day. Furthermore, they establish rigorous CI/CD pipelines specifically for machine learning models (MLOps). Why do we need an Enterprise AI Engineer instead of a standard Cloud Architect?
Standard cloud architecture deals with predictable web traffic and stateless applications. Enterprise AI architecture deals with massive, stateful GPU memory allocation, continuous batching, and tensor-level optimization. A standard architect will misconfigure GPU instances, resulting in massive cloud bills. How does an Enterprise AI Engineer ensure SOC2 or HIPAA compliance?
By architecting "air-gapped" or private VPC inference environments. They ensure that no data ever leaves the organization's controlled network, utilizing open-weights models (like Llama 3 or Mistral) running entirely on private infrastructure.
